Analysis of the efficacy of LNSRH for early cervical cancer based on T, B and NK lymphocytes

Abstract

Objective: The analysis is based on the analysis of T, B, NK lymphocytes to analyze the efficacy of LNSRH surgery in the treatment of early cervical cancer. Methods: This article selected 30 patients with early cervical cancer who underwent LNSRH surgery in our hospital from December 2019 to January 2021 as the cervical cancer group, and 30 healthy women who underwent physical examination in our hospital during the same period were selected as the control group. The expressions of CD 4 + , CD 8 + , CD 20 + , and CD 57 + were detected by flow cytometry, FSFI, FACT-G scores were used to evaluate female sexual function and quality of life, and the receiver characteristic curve (ROC) was used to analyze the expression of CD 4 + , CD 8 + , CD 20 + , and CD 57 + in LNSRH surgery The predictive value of curative effect in the treatment of early cervical cancer. Results: The expression of CD 4 + and CD 57 + in the cervical cancer group was lower than that in the healthy group, and the expression of CD 8 + and CD 20 + was higher than that in the healthy group ( P <0.05). Compared with preoperatively, the expression of CD 4 + and CD 57 + was higher after operation, and the expression of CD 8 + and CD 20 + was lower ( P <0.05); compared with 1 day after operation, the expression of CD 4 + and CD 57 + was higher at 3d postoperatively, and the expression of CD 8 + and CD 20 + was lower ( P <0.05). CD 4 + , CD 57 + expression was positively correlated with FSFI score, CD 8 + , CD 20 + expression was negatively correlated with FSFI score, CD 4 + , CD 57 + expression was positively correlated with FACT-G score, and CD 8 + , CD 20 + expression was negatively correlated with FACT-G score ( P <0.05) . ROC analysis of CD 4 + , CD 8 + , CD 20 + , CD 57 + expression sensitivity was lower than the four-item combination, and the specificity was higher than the four-item combination, with statistical difference ( P <0.05). The four combined tests have good predictive value for the efficacy of LNSRH surgery in the treatment of early cervical cancer ( P <0.05). Conclusion: Cervical cancer patients are mainly cellular immunity. Cervical cancer patients have low expression of CD 4 + , high expression of CD 8 + , high expression of CD 20 + , and low expression of CD 57 + . T, B, and NK lymphocytes can be used for immunological detection of cervical cancer.
